Condividi tramite


DXGKDDI_FLIPOVERLAY funzione di callback (d3dkmddi.h)

La funzione DxgkDdiFlipOverlay visualizza una nuova allocazione usando la sovrapposizione specificata.

Sintassi

DXGKDDI_FLIPOVERLAY DxgkddiFlipoverlay;

NTSTATUS DxgkddiFlipoverlay(
  [in] IN_CONST_HANDLE hOverlay,
  [in] IN_CONST_PDXGKARG_FLIPOVERLAY pFlipOverlay
)
{...}

Parametri

[in] hOverlay

Handle per la sovrapposizione da capovolgere. La funzione DxgkDdiCreateOverlay del driver di visualizzazione ha fornito in precedenza questo handle al sottosistema kernel della grafica Microsoft DirectX nel membro hOverlay della struttura DXGKARG_CREATEOVERLAY .

[in] pFlipOverlay

Puntatore a una struttura DXGKARG_FLIPOVERLAY che descrive la nuova allocazione da visualizzare usando la sovrapposizione.

Valore restituito

DxgkDdiFlipOverlay restituisce uno dei valori seguenti:

Codice restituito Descrizione
STATUS_SUCCESS DxgkDdiFlipOverlay visualizza correttamente la nuova allocazione.
STATUS_INVALID_PARAMETER I parametri passati a DxgkDdiFlipOverlay contengono errori che impediscono il completamento.
STATUS_NO_MEMORY DxgkDdiFlipOverlay non è stato in grado di allocare memoria necessaria per il completamento.
STATUS_GRAPHICS_DRIVER_MISMATCH Il driver miniport visualizzato non è compatibile con il driver di visualizzazione in modalità utente che ha avviato la chiamata a DxgkDdiFlipOverlay.

Commenti

DxgkDdiFlipOverlay deve essere reso paginabile.

Requisiti

Requisito Valore
Client minimo supportato Windows Vista
Piattaforma di destinazione Desktop
Intestazione d3dkmddi.h
IRQL PASSIVE_LEVEL

Vedi anche

DXGKARG_CREATEOVERLAY

DXGKARG_FLIPOVERLAY

DxgkDdiCreateOverlay